I talked to a recruiter at my college career fair. After, I had 4 or 5 interviews each with someone higher up in the company. The interviewers all asked behavior-based questions and looked for answers given with the STAR method. The interviewers were all personable and I did not feel stressed or nervous talking to them. Just make sure to prepare ahead of time! Also be able to answer simple questions like, "tell me about yourself" and "why Target?".

It was a two step interview process. Personable and you are able to interview with not only your direct managers but theirs as well. Provides transparency into your new team. My interview was virtual because I was moving to the area, but I'm sure they do in person for local folks.
